On June 11, 1996, approval was given for the reorganization of the district of Lauenstein to Geising. This reclassification was completed on August 1, 1996. On June 15, 1999, the joint agreement on the administrative community Altenberg - Bärenstein - Hermsdorf was signed.

Bärenstein has been a district of
Altenberg since January 1, 2004.
